Transaction fdff24857070b0cd748d40d9aa16652042dca2359bc98c77374c5ddb85d43eb4
4 Input
2 Outputs
- fdff24857070b0cd748d40d9aa16652042dca2359bc98c77374c5ddb85d43eb4:0
- fdff24857070b0cd748d40d9aa16652042dca2359bc98c77374c5ddb85d43eb4:1
value 1012883
address 191Hr211FEUaeXLfdoTLcMMytaWxdnvUyo
value 68210442
address 13bemRhrx8G6Bv5YbsovMpPKMzXHwBhUVT